Is Duxbury Beach open to non residents?

The walk-on portion of Duxbury Beach Remains open and valid ORV stickers for both residents and non-residents will allow beach patrons to park in the respective lots to access these areas. Attendants are on site to guide patrons to the designated resident and non-resident parking lots.

Also, how much is a Duxbury Beach sticker? The cost of a Beach Parking Sticker is $100 (after July 1st, $120) for Residents under 62 years of age, and $55 for Senior Residents 62 and older. There is a limit of 3 Beach stickers per household with a maximum of 2 of those stickers being Oversand stickers.

Are dogs allowed on Duxbury Beach?

In all events, dogs are prohibited on Duxbury Beach properties between the hours of Sunset and 8:00 am. All dogs are prohibited from the front beach, known as the Resident Beach, south to the poles delineating the start of the 4x4 beach. April 1st to September 15th*. 8.

Is Duxbury Beach Rocky?

Duxbury Beach is rocky in the winter and spring months because northeasterly winds pull the sand out. In the summer and fall, the sand comes back in with gentler wave action. However, the sand supply in the system is altered by storms, armoring up shore, and nourishment efforts.

Can I bring my dog to Salisbury Beach?

Salisbury Beach: Dogs are actually allowed on this beach ALL year long, but within restricted areas. While you and your fur babies can roam the entirety of Salisbury beach during the off season, from May 1st to September 15th you need to keep your dog's beach walks on the riverside of the beach only.

Can dogs go to Plum Island?

Dogs are allowed off-leash on Plum Island beach after October 15th and until May 15th, so you and your dog can walk right out our door onto the sand. Dogs aren't allowed in the National Wildlife Refuge (south of our hotel on Plum Island), but the public beach to the north is all yours.

Does Revere Beach allow dogs?

No dogs are allowed on Revere Beach from April to mid-September. However dogs are welcome during the off-season (October - March).

Are dogs allowed at Nahant Beach?

Nahant Doggie Beach

Dogs are welcome on the beach from October 1st through April 30th as long as they are leashed.

Are dogs allowed on White Horse Beach Plymouth MA?

Leashed dogs under control of their owners are allowed year round in all areas, including the beach, road and harborside, except areas closed for shorebird nesting. LOCATION: Includes Town properties north of the Day Parking Area to the point of Long Beach.

Is Hampton Beach Dog Friendly?

Pets are allowed on the beach from October 1 to April 30. Animals must be on a standard or rectractable leash not greater than 6 feet in length. Animal owners shall clean up any waste eliminated by their animals and place it in a trash can or remove it off-site. See our Visiting With Pets webpage for more information.

Are dogs allowed on Gloucester beaches?

Dogs shall be prohibited from public beaches from May 1st to September 30th annually. Dogs shall be allowed on public beaches from October 1st to April 30th annually and shall be under the control of the owner or keeper.
